+/**
+ * eap_tls_derive_key - Derive a key based on TLS session data
+ * @sm: Pointer to EAP state machine allocated with eap_sm_init()
+ * @data: Data for TLS processing
+ * @label: Label string for deriving the keys, e.g., "client EAP encryption"
+ * @len: Length of the key material to generate (usually 64 for MSK)
+ * Returns: Pointer to allocated key on success or %NULL on failure
+ *
+ * This function uses TLS-PRF to generate pseudo-random data based on the TLS
+ * session data (client/server random and master key). Each key type may use a
+ * different label to bind the key usage into the generated material.
+ *
+ * The caller is responsible for freeing the returned buffer.
+ */
+u8 * eap_tls_derive_key(struct eap_sm *sm, struct eap_ssl_data *data,
+ const char *label, size_t len)
+{
+ struct tls_keys keys;
+ u8 *rnd = NULL, *out;
+
+ out = os_malloc(len);
+ if (out == NULL)
+ return NULL;
+
+ /* First, try to use TLS library function for PRF, if available. */
+ if (tls_connection_prf(sm->ssl_ctx, data->conn, label, 0, out, len) ==
+ 0)
+ return out;
+
+ /*
+ * TLS library did not support key generation, so get the needed TLS
+ * session parameters and use an internal implementation of TLS PRF to
+ * derive the key.
+ */
+ if (tls_connection_get_keys(sm->ssl_ctx, data->conn, &keys))
+ goto fail;
+
+ if (keys.client_random == NULL || keys.server_random == NULL ||
+ keys.master_key == NULL)
+ goto fail;
+
+ rnd = os_malloc(keys.client_random_len + keys.server_random_len);
+ if (rnd == NULL)
+ goto fail;
+ os_memcpy(rnd, keys.client_random, keys.client_random_len);
+ os_memcpy(rnd + keys.client_random_len, keys.server_random,
+ keys.server_random_len);
+
+ if (tls_prf(keys.master_key, keys.master_key_len,
+ label, rnd, keys.client_random_len +
+ keys.server_random_len, out, len))
+ goto fail;
+
+ os_free(rnd);
+ return out;
+
+fail:
+ os_free(out);
+ os_free(rnd);
+ return NULL;
+}

+/**
+ * eap_tls_data_reassemble - Reassemble TLS data
+ * @sm: Pointer to EAP state machine allocated with eap_sm_init()
+ * @data: Data for TLS processing
+ * @in_data: Next incoming TLS segment
+ * @in_len: Length of in_data
+ * @out_len: Variable for returning output data length
+ * @need_more_input: Variable for returning whether more input data is needed
+ * to reassemble this TLS packet
+ * Returns: Pointer to output data, %NULL on error or when more data is needed
+ * for the full message (in which case, *need_more_input is also set to 1).
+ *
+ * This function reassembles TLS fragments. Caller must not free the returned
+ * data buffer since an internal pointer to it is maintained.
+ */
+const u8 * eap_tls_data_reassemble(
+ struct eap_sm *sm, struct eap_ssl_data *data, const u8 *in_data,
+ size_t in_len, size_t *out_len, int *need_more_input)
+{
+ u8 *buf;
+
+ *need_more_input = 0;
+
+ if (data->tls_in_left > in_len || data->tls_in) {
+ if (data->tls_in_len + in_len == 0) {
+ os_free(data->tls_in);
+ data->tls_in = NULL;
+ data->tls_in_len = 0;
+ wpa_printf(MSG_WARNING, "SSL: Invalid reassembly "
+ "state: tls_in_left=%lu tls_in_len=%lu "
+ "in_len=%lu",
+ (unsigned long) data->tls_in_left,
+ (unsigned long) data->tls_in_len,
+ (unsigned long) in_len);
+ return NULL;
+ }
+ if (data->tls_in_len + in_len > 65536) {
+ /* Limit length to avoid rogue servers from causing
+ * large memory allocations. */
+ os_free(data->tls_in);
+ data->tls_in = NULL;
+ data->tls_in_len = 0;
+ wpa_printf(MSG_INFO, "SSL: Too long TLS fragment (size"
+ " over 64 kB)");
+ return NULL;
+ }
+ buf = os_realloc(data->tls_in, data->tls_in_len + in_len);
+ if (buf == NULL) {
+ os_free(data->tls_in);
+ data->tls_in = NULL;
+ data->tls_in_len = 0;
+ wpa_printf(MSG_INFO, "SSL: Could not allocate memory "
+ "for TLS data");
+ return NULL;
+ }
+ os_memcpy(buf + data->tls_in_len, in_data, in_len);
+ data->tls_in = buf;
+ data->tls_in_len += in_len;
+ if (in_len > data->tls_in_left) {
+ wpa_printf(MSG_INFO, "SSL: more data than TLS message "
+ "length indicated");
+ data->tls_in_left = 0;
+ return NULL;
+ }
+ data->tls_in_left -= in_len;
+ if (data->tls_in_left > 0) {
+ wpa_printf(MSG_DEBUG, "SSL: Need %lu bytes more input "
+ "data", (unsigned long) data->tls_in_left);
+ *need_more_input = 1;
+ return NULL;
+ }
+ } else {
+ data->tls_in_left = 0;
+ data->tls_in = os_malloc(in_len ? in_len : 1);
+ if (data->tls_in == NULL)
+ return NULL;
+ os_memcpy(data->tls_in, in_data, in_len);
+ data->tls_in_len = in_len;
+ }
+
+ *out_len = data->tls_in_len;
+ return data->tls_in;
+}

+/**
+ * eap_tls_process_helper - Process TLS handshake message
+ * @sm: Pointer to EAP state machine allocated with eap_sm_init()
+ * @data: Data for TLS processing
+ * @eap_type: EAP type (EAP_TYPE_TLS, EAP_TYPE_PEAP, ...)
+ * @peap_version: Version number for EAP-PEAP/TTLS
+ * @id: EAP identifier for the response
+ * @in_data: Message received from the server
+ * @in_len: Length of in_data
+ * @out_data: Buffer for returning a pointer to the response message
+ * @out_len: Buffer for returning the length of the response message
+ * Returns: 0 on success, 1 if more input data is needed, or -1 on failure
+ *
+ * This function can be used to process TLS handshake messages. It reassembles
+ * the received fragments and uses a TLS library to process the messages. The
+ * response data from the TLS library is fragmented to suitable output messages
+ * that the caller can send out.
+ *
+ * out_data is used to return the response message if the return value of this
+ * function is 0 or -1. In case of failure, the message is likely a TLS alarm
+ * message. The caller is responsible for freeing the allocated buffer if
+ * *out_data is not %NULL.
+ */
+int eap_tls_process_helper(struct eap_sm *sm, struct eap_ssl_data *data,
+ EapType eap_type, int peap_version,
+ u8 id, const u8 *in_data, size_t in_len,
+ u8 **out_data, size_t *out_len)
+{
+ int ret = 0;
+
+ WPA_ASSERT(data->tls_out_len == 0 || in_len == 0);
+ *out_len = 0;
+ *out_data = NULL;
+
+ if (data->tls_out_len == 0) {
+ /* No more data to send out - expect to receive more data from
+ * the AS. */
+ int res = eap_tls_process_input(sm, data, in_data, in_len,
+ out_data, out_len);
+ if (res)
+ return res;
+ }
+
+ if (data->tls_out == NULL) {
+ data->tls_out_len = 0;
+ return -1;
+ }
+
+ if (tls_connection_get_failed(sm->ssl_ctx, data->conn)) {
+ wpa_printf(MSG_DEBUG, "SSL: Failed - tls_out available to "
+ "report error");
+ ret = -1;
+ /* TODO: clean pin if engine used? */
+ }
+
+ if (data->tls_out_len == 0) {
+ /* TLS negotiation should now be complete since all other cases
+ * needing more data should have been caught above based on
+ * the TLS Message Length field. */
+ wpa_printf(MSG_DEBUG, "SSL: No data to be sent out");
+ os_free(data->tls_out);
+ data->tls_out = NULL;
+ return 1;
+ }
+
+ return eap_tls_process_output(data, eap_type, peap_version, id, ret,
+ out_data, out_len);
+}
